Why This Role Is Valuable
The Test Engineer will help build and maintain automated test coverage across our QA framework — spanning multiple applications, including BLADE, BRAVE, CRE, and RESI. This is a framework-level role: you'll work across applications, contribute to shared automation standards, and help scale test coverage as the QA team grows.
How You Add Value
- Design, write, and maintain automated E2E test suites using Playwright across multiple applications and role-based user flows.
- Contribute to and help evolve our shared QA automation framework — naming conventions, page object patterns, reusable utilities, and test data management.
- Monitor Azure DevOps pipelines that run automated suites scheduled for daily runs.
- Work across BLADE, BRAVE, CRE, and RESI — prioritized by the QA Lead based on release schedules and risk.
- Identify and resolve flaky tests, refactor brittle locators, and improve suite execution time and reliability.
- Maintain test result dashboards and coverage reporting so engineering and QA leadership have real-time visibility into suite health.
